Keep Your Basketball Court Clean Year-Round

Keeping your basketball court clean protects surface grip, appearance, and overall play quality. Dust, sand, leaves, and grit collect quickly and act as abrasives during movement and direction changes. Regular sweeping or blowing removes debris before it wears down surface coatings or settles into textured areas. Moisture left behind after rain or cleaning weakens traction and raises slip risk during play. Cleaning should focus on high traffic zones such as shooting areas and lanes where wear develops faster. Consistent surface care supports even aging, clearer court lines, and dependable footing for players of all skill levels.

Inspect the Surface Regularly to Catch Early Damage

Routine inspections help you identify early surface changes before they grow into larger concerns. Small cracks, peeling paint, and fading lines often appear first in areas with frequent foot traffic. These signs point to surface stress caused by repeated use, weather exposure, and material aging. Visual checks allow you to track changes over time rather than reacting after damage spreads. Paying attention to color changes and texture shifts provides helpful insight into surface condition. Regular awareness supports better planning, helps protect play consistency, and reduces the chance of sudden repairs disrupting scheduled use.

Manage Weather and Drainage to Protect Outdoor Courts

Outdoor basketball courts face constant exposure to sun, rain, and temperature shifts throughout the year. Sunlight gradually fades surface color and dries coatings as seasons change. Rain introduces moisture that can settle into small openings and weaken surface layers. Standing water adds strain and affects traction once play resumes. Clearing debris after storms allows water to move off the court more efficiently. Allowing the surface to fully dry before use protects the grip and texture. Monitoring drainage patterns helps reduce weather-related wear and supports consistent performance across changing conditions.

Maintain Hoops, Backboards, and Court Accessories

Court equipment plays a major role in safety and overall playing experience. Loose hardware on hoops or backboards can shift during play and create risk. Rusted bolts weaken stability and shorten equipment lifespan. Nets that fray distract players and alter shot feedback. Poles and anchors should remain secure at ground level, especially after heavy rain or soil movement. Padding should stay firmly in place and clean. Regular checks of equipment and surrounding areas help keep the court safe, functional, and enjoyable for both casual games and competitive play.
